What’s in the Texas Roadhouse Veterans Day Deal 2025
Date & Time:
- November 11, 2025, from 11 a.m. to 2 p.m., veterans and active-duty military can visit participating Texas Roadhouse locations to pick up free meal vouchers.
Eligibility:
- Open to all veterans and active service members with valid proof of service (military ID, VA card, or DD-214 form).
The Offer:
- Each eligible guest receives a voucher for one free entrée, two made-from-scratch sides, and a non-alcoholic drink.
- Vouchers are redeemable anytime through May 30 or 31, 2026, depending on location.
- The offer is valid for dine-in only at most locations, though some may allow takeout—so always confirm first.
This approach lets veterans redeem their meal when it suits them best, avoiding crowded restaurants on Veterans Day itself.

How to Redeem the Texas Roadhouse Veterans Voucher
- Get the voucher on November 11, 2025.
Visit your nearest participating Texas Roadhouse between 11 a.m. and 2 p.m. with proof of military service. - Hold onto it!
The voucher doesn’t expire until May 2026, giving you plenty of time to plan your visit. - Redeem later.
When you’re ready, bring the voucher to the same or another participating location (check ahead if traveling). - Enjoy your meal.
Choose one of ten entrées, two sides, and a non-alcoholic drink—on the house.

Important Things to Remember
- Not every location participates—always call ahead or check your local store’s website.
- Proof of service is mandatory; digital copies are fine.
- Alcoholic beverages are not included.
- Lost vouchers typically can’t be replaced.
- Wait times on November 11 can be long, so plan accordingly.
